Why These Are the Top Dodge Repair Auto Repair Shops in Remington

** The Dodge repair market in Remington itself is characterized by limited specialization but strong general competency. The primary option is the local dealership, **Decker Dodge**, which provides factory-backed service for complex electronic and drivetrain systems but may not cater to the aftermarket modification community. The independent shop, **Tom's Auto Repair**, fills the role of a trusted general practitioner for mechanical repairs. For true high-performance specialization (SRT tuning, supercharger service, custom upgrades), Remington residents must look to surrounding cities like Rensselaer, Lafayette, or the broader Chicagoland area. **B&B Automotive in Rensselaer** represents this segment. Pricing in Remington is generally competitive and lower than in major metropolitan areas, with dealer labor rates being the highest locally. Specialized performance work commands a premium, but it is more accessible and affordable at a regional shop like B&B than at a metropolitan specialty center. The competition level is low within the city but increases significantly when expanding the geographic scope to a 30-mile radius.

What are the most common Dodge repair issues seen in Remington, Indiana?

In Remington, we frequently see Dodge trucks and SUVs for suspension and steering repairs due to our rural roads and farm use. Rams and Durangos also commonly need attention for electrical issues, like problems with the Uconnect system, and for emissions-related components on diesel models.

How can I find a reputable, local mechanic for my Dodge in Remington?

Look for a shop with ASE-certified technicians who specifically advertise expertise with Dodge, Chrysler, and Jeep vehicles. In a small town like Remington, ask for personal recommendations from neighbors or at local businesses, and check for strong online reviews mentioning positive experiences with Dodge repairs.

Are Dodge repair costs higher in Remington compared to larger cities?

Labor rates in Remington are often more competitive than in nearby cities like Lafayette, but parts costs are generally the same. You may save on labor, but for major repairs, it's wise to get a written estimate as some specialized parts might have a short wait time due to our location.

When should I seek immediate service for my Dodge in our local climate?

Seek immediate service if you notice signs of cooling system failure, like overheating, especially before summer. Also, address any 4WD or AWD system issues before winter, as our country roads and sudden Indiana snowfalls make reliable traction control essential for safe driving.

Are there any local considerations for maintaining my Dodge in Remington?

Yes, frequent exposure to gravel roads, dust, and agricultural chemicals means you should adhere strictly to air filter and undercarriage cleaning schedules. It's also advisable to have your battery and charging system tested before winter, as cold Indiana snaps can expose weak batteries.
